Use structured wheel tags everywhere (#10542)
## Summary This PR extends the thinking in #10525 to platform tags, and then uses the structured tag enums everywhere, rather than passing around strings. I think this is a big improvement! It means we're no longer doing ad hoc tag parsing all over the place.
